Phantom Vault presents a speculative bestiary of mythological creatures transformed through the spiraling effects of time, ecological collapse, and the remnants of human influence. Rooted in Kazakh fairy tales and folklore, these beings evolve through recurring catastrophes, leaving traces across intersecting timelines and fragmented landscapes. Drawing from archaeological fragments, mythical narratives, and imagined futures, the work weaves together memory, mutation, and mythology to envision a post-human ecology where legends are reborn as living forms shaped by climate, radiation, and the collapse of civilization.
